Cathepsin D is a lysosomal aspartic protease of the pepsin family. Human Cathepsin D is synthesized as a precursor protein, consisting of a signal peptide (residues 1 18), a propeptide (residues 19 64), and a mature chain (residues 65 412). The mature chain can be processed further to the light (residues 65 161) and heavy (residues 169 412) chains. It is a major enzyme in protein degradation in lysosomes, and also involved in the presentation of antigenic peptides.

Numerous clinical studies as well as in vitro evidence suggest that cathepsin D plays an important role in malignant transformation and may be a useful prognostic indicator for breast cancer and possibly Alzheimers disease
